У цю еру ШІ Markdown має величезне значення завдяки своїй зручності. Ця розмітка є легкою для розуміння як людьми, так і машинами. Крім того, цей формат допомагає LLM краще розуміти структуру документа, ніж HTML і DOCX. Отже, в цьому посібнику ми реалізуємо, як конвертувати HTML в Markdown в Python програмно. Ми скористаємося Aspose.HTML для Python через .NET, оскільки його легко налаштувати в проекті Python. Цей набір засобів для розробки програмного забезпечення на Python надає функції підприємницького рівня для автоматизації конверсії та маніпуляцій з веб-сторінками. Тож, давайте почнемо.
HTML в MD - Встановлення SDK
Це все дуже просто. Просто запустіть наступну команду у вашому терміналі, щоб встановити Aspose.HTML для Python через .NET:
pip install aspose-html-net
Не хочете використовувати термінал/CMD? Ми вас покрили. Ви можете завантажити SDK за цим посиланням.
Конвертація HTML в Markdown в Python - Приклад коду
У цьому розділі показано, як програмно конвертувати веб-сторінку в Markdown. Кроки:
- Імпортуйте необхідні модулі.
- Ініціалізуйте об’єкт класу HTMLDocument з вихідним HTML-документом.
- Створіть екземпляр класу MarkdownSaveOptions.
- Викликайте метод convert_html для конвертації HTML в MD.
Наступний приклад коду автоматизує конверсію у вашому проекті. Це так просто конвертувати HTML в Markdown в Python за допомогою Aspose.HTML для Python через .NET.
Вихідні дані:
Отримати безкоштовну ліцензію
Отримайте безкоштовну тимчасову ліцензію, щоб спробувати цей SDK Python без обмежень оцінки.
Задати питання
Є питання? Цей форум відповість на всі ваші запитання.
Висновок
До цього часу ми реалізували базову функціональність. Однак ви можете дослідити розширені опції, перейшовши до розділу Посібник для розробників. Існує кілька класів і методів для обробки різних сценаріїв. Тепер ви дізналися, як конвертувати HTML в Markdown в Python за допомогою цього потужного SDK. Додатково, ви можете перейти до API довідки, щоб збагачити ваш інструмент конвертації HTML в MD додатковими опціями.
Крім того, Aspose.HTML також підтримує безкоштовний онлайн-інструмент для конвертації HTML в MD.